The friend loop

The unlock you don't control.

Every screen-time app loses to one move: you just turn it off. LockIn doesn't. The unlock button goes to your friends.

  1. 01You

    tap “Unlock for 5 min”

    Mid-focus session. Need Twitter open “for one tweet.”

  2. 02Pact

    gets a push: “Lukáš wants out”

    Sarah, Mike, Alex all see it. With your typed reason.

  3. 03Friends

    vote allow / deny

    Majority wins. You can’t override. You can’t uninstall.

  4. 04Verdict

    you’re free — or still locked

    Sarah said yes, Mike said no, Alex said no. Locked.

How it works

Three steps. One hard rule.

  1. 01

    Lock the apps that drain you

    Pick your time-sinks. TikTok, Instagram, Twitter, YouTube — whatever owns your evenings. LockIn uses Apple Screen Time so the block is real, not a screen overlay.

  2. 02

    Form a pact with 1–4 friends

    Share an invite code. Best results: people who already nag you about your phone. Your pact gets a notification every time you try to break out.

  3. 03

    They hold the key

    Want to unlock? Type a reason. Your pact votes. Majority wins. Solo timers exist too if you want gentle mode — but the friend lock is the part that actually works.

What's in it

Built for people who actually mean it.

  • Pact voting

    Unlock requests go to every member. Majority rules — no single point of failure, no mom-mode escape hatch.

  • Smart schedules

    Lock during study hours. Lock from 9pm to 7am. Or set total daily limits across an app group.

  • Streaks that bite

    Consecutive days locked in. Break a streak, your whole pact sees it. Public accountability.

  • Native iOS Screen Time

    Built on Apple's FamilyControls. The block runs in the OS, not a browser tab you can close.

  • Silent during sleep

    Vote requests respect your pact members' Focus modes. No 3am notifications when Sarah's trying to sleep.

  • Custom shield art

    When you try to open a blocked app, you get a personal shield — a quote from your friend, a photo, your goal.

Privacy first

Your data never leaves
your device.

LockIn is built on Apple's privacy-first Screen Time framework. We physically cannot see which apps you use.

Read the privacy policy
  • Screen Time stays on device

    Apple's FamilyControls runs entirely on your iPhone. We can't see which apps you use or block.

  • No tracking, no ads

    We make money when you stay focused. Selling your attention would defeat the whole product.

  • Minimum data only

    Your profile, pact memberships, unlock requests. Nothing else. Read the policy — it's short.
